Abstract
This study integrates the important psychological well-being indicators (i.e., life satisfaction, psychological distress, and self-esteem) into a model framework. We used a cross-lagged panel design (CLPD) to examine the bidirectional relationship between casual sex and psychological well-being among Chinese college students. Chinese college students (N = 833) completed self-report measures (i.e., hookup behavior, life satisfaction, psychological distress, and self-esteem) at six-month intervals. The results show that the ratio of college students who reported engaging in at least one hookup experience in the past year or half a year was lower than that of Western college students. We find that college students with hookup behavior had poorer psychological well-being in later six months than those who did not engage in hookup behavior. However, previous psychological well-being did not predict subsequent hookup behavior. We discuss these findings in terms of China's unique sexual culture to provide useful information for preventing and interfering with risky sexual behaviors and their negative consequences among Chinese college students. Specifically, this study could provide students with a more in-depth understanding of associated risks, assisting those engaged in or intending to engage in hookups to evaluate the advantages and drawbacks of such behavior. Furthermore, it underscores the importance of implementing targeted educational programs in China that address the psychological consequences of casual sex.

Abstract
Problematic pornography use and its adverse consequences are prevalent, but little is known about its psychosocial contributors. Drawing on the Differential Susceptibility to Media Effects Model (DSMM), this study explores whether and how perceived problematic Internet pornography use is associated with psychological factors from three domains: social (i.e., family adaptability), dispositional (i.e., self-acceptance), and development factors (i.e., impulse control difficulties). Analysis of an anonymous survey of 1,483 Chinese emerging adults showed that family adaptability and self-acceptance were negatively correlated with perceived problematic pornography use, whereas impulse control difficulties were positively correlated with perceived problematic pornography use. Self-acceptance mediated the association between family adaptability and perceived problematic pornography use. Impulse control difficulties moderated such mediation effect, in which the protective effect of family adaptability on self-acceptance and that of self-acceptance on perceived problematic pornography use were attenuated by impulse control difficulties. These findings advance understanding of the complex underlying psychosocial mechanisms of perceived problematic pornography use by providing evidence to the applicability of DSMM on such problematic use and clarifying the direct, indirect, and/or moderating role(s) of family adaptability, self-acceptance, and impulse control difficulties in those mechanisms. They also provide insights for targeted approaches in future intervention programs among emerging adults.

Abstract
Coronavirus disease 2019 (COVID-19) tremendously impacts the physical and mental health of humans worldwide. Consequently, studies on COVID-19 remain extensive. However, most of them were mainly focused on the pathological mechanisms and treatment methods from medical perspectives. Various reports have indicated that COVID-19 is closely related to stigma and discrimination, but little statistical information has been integrated quantitatively to describe the situation in China. Thus, this study investigated the COVID-19-related stigma of individuals. We collected the online survey data from 1,920 Chinese participants from October to December 2020. Findings showed that 306 (15.94%), 285 (14.84%), 265 (13.80%), and 100 (5.21%) participants endorsed stigma toward individuals in high-risk areas, recovered patients with COVID-19, families of recovered patients with COVID-19, and frontline healthcare providers, respectively. To understand the possible factors that could impact the COVID-19-related stigma, knowledge about COVID-19 was investigated. Generally, knowledge about COVID-19 was negatively associated with COVID-19-related stigma in general, while no significant relationship existed between the knowledge about COVID-19 and the COVID-19-related stigma in the groups who had held COVID-19-related stigma. Ultimately, individuals showed COVID-19-related stigma toward recovered patients and their families, individuals in high-risk areas, and frontline healthcare providers to some extent. The results of this study can provide reference to nations, governments, and organizations in addressing the stigma issues raised by the COVID-19 pandemic.

Abstract
This study examined the effects of ginseng polysaccharide (GPS) on mouse peritoneal macrophage (PM)-mediated cytotoxicity towards K562, HL-60, or KG1alpha cells. GPS had no direct effect on killing of tumor cells. However, when mouse PMs were treated with GPS, cytotoxic activity against K562, HL-60, or KG1alpha cells was significantly induced. In addition, phagocytic activity was enhanced in GPS-treated mouse PMs compared to the control. The expressions of CD(68), ACP and alpha-ANE in mouse PMs were increased by the treatment with GPS. Moreover, the levels of cytokines, including tumor necrosis factor-alpha (TNF-alpha), interleukin-1 (IL-1), IL-6 were increased and the production of nitric oxide (NO) was enhanced. Taken together, these results suggest that GPS possess a potent antitumor activity by stimulating macrophage and a potentiality as an immunomodulator against diseases such as cancer.

Abstract
ETHNOPHARMACOLOGICAL RELEVANCE Total saponins of Panax ginseng (TSPG), main constituents extracted from Panax ginseng, a highly valued traditional Chinese medicine, have been shown to be an effective agent on hematopoiesis. OBJECTIVE To investigate the effect and mechanism underlying in which TSPG promote human CD34(+) hematopoietic stem and progenitor cells to differentiate into erythroid-lineage cells. MATERIALS AND METHODS The effect of TSPG on erythroid differentiation of purified CD34(+) cells derived from umbilical cord blood (UCB) was determined by methylcellulose assay system and colorimetry for hemoglobin content. The changes of EpoR expression in umbilical cord blood mononuclear cells (UCB-MNCs) and purified CD34(+) cells were detected with Western blotting and flow cytometry, respectively, and observed under laser scanning confocal microscope (LSCM). RT-PCR was performed to examine EpoR mRNA expression in CD34(+) cells. The effects of TSPG-pretreatment on Epo-induced JAK(2) and STAT(5) tyrosine phosphorylation were analyzed by immunoprecipitation. RESULTS The addition of TSPG (20-70 mg/L) increased the colony formation rate of BFU-E. TSPG (50 mg/L) alone used significantly increased the hemoglobin content, the addition of AG490 evidently reduced TSPG-induced elevation of hemoglobin content. TSPG increased the expression of EpoR on the surface membrane of CD34(+) cells but did not change the expression of EpoR in total UCB-MNCs. TSPG also increased the expression of EpoR mRNA in CD34(+) cells. TSPG markedly enhanced Epo-induced tyrosine phosphorylation of JAK(2) and STAT(5) in UCB-MNCs. CONCLUSION These findings suggest that TSPG may enhance the erythroid differentiation of hematopoietic stem and progenitor cells via Epo/EpoR-mediated JAK(2)/STAT(5) signaling pathway.

Abstract
The microbial ecology of enrichment cultures adapted to the removal of perchlorate and nitrate from high salt solutions and ion-exchange brines was examined over a period of four years using denaturing gradient gel electrophoresis and total DNA extraction with cloning and in each case partial sequencing of the 16S rDNA genes. The cultures studied were a result of enrichment from marine sediment inoculum initiated in 2001. The resulting enrichment cultures were fed perchlorate, or perchlorate and nitrate, in a 3% (w/v) NaCl defined medium or ion-exchange brines (5.6% NaCl) containing perchlorate and nitrate with acetate as the electron donor. All of the sequences' closest matches in the NCBI GenBank database were to marine or salt-tolerant organisms. Strains belonging to the genera Halomonas or Marinobacter were found to dominate in cultures that were fed nitrate in addition to perchlorate, but were effectively absent from cultures fed perchlorate alone. The cultures fed perchlorate as the sole electron acceptor were relatively diverse with the dominant sequences belonging to the genera Dechloromarinus and Denitromonas. A study examining the effects of growing the cultures on different electron acceptors to the cultures revealed that Denitromonas may be more dominant than Dechloromarinus as the salt-tolerant, perchlorate-reducing organism.

Abstract
The removal of perchlorate and nitrate from contaminated drinking water using regenerable ion-exchange processes produces a high salt brine (3-10% NaCl) laden with high concentrations of perchlorate and nitrate. This bench-scale research describes the operation of acetate-fed granular activated carbon (GAC) based fluidized bed reactors (FBR) for perchlorate-only, and combined nitrate and perchlorate removal from synthetic brine (6% NaCl). The GAC was inoculated with a salt-tolerant culture developed by the authors and used previously in batch systems. An FBR was an effective design for perchlorate reduction and exhibited first-order degradation kinetics with respect to perchlorate concentrations. Nitrate was also removed by the organisms in the column and had no negative effects on the removal of perchlorate using the FBR design. However, at higher concentrations of nitrate the FBR was more difficult to operate due to loss of carbon and biomass from the formation of nitrogen bubbles and the high recycle flow rates needed.

Abstract
The mass spectrometric behaviour of nine 2a,4-disubstituted 2-chloro/2,2-dichloro-2,2a,3,4-tetrahydro-1H-azeto[2,1-d][1,5]b enzothiazepin-1-ones has been studied with the aid of mass-analysed ion kinetic energy spectrometry and accurate mass measurements under electron impact ionization. All compounds show a tendency to eliminate a neutral chlorine atom, or a chloroketene, or neutral propene, or styrene or substituted styrene molecule, plus Cl and/or H (or Cl) atom(s), to yield [M-Cl]+ ions, 2,3-dihydro-1,5-benzothiazepine derivative ions, 4,5-dihydro-5H-1,5-benzothiazepin-4-one ions which can further lose CO to give 1,4-benzothiazine ions. Both molecular ions and [M-Cl]+ ions show a tendency to eliminate an ethyl or benzyl/substituted benzyl radical to produce 2,2a-dihydro-1H-azeto[2,1-c][1,4]benzothiazin-1-one ions. The [M-Cl]+ ions could undergo rearrangement to yield 2,2a-dihydro-1H-azeto[2,1-d][1,5]benzothiazepin-1-one ions, 2,2a,3,4-tetrahydro-1H-azeto[1,2-a]quinoline ions or 1,1a,2,3-tetrahydro-azirino[2,1-d][1,5]benzothiazepine ions by loss of an ethane or a benzene/substituted benzene, a SH radical or a CO molecule. The molecular ions could also undergo rearrangement reactions to form other small fragment ions.

Abstract
The mass spectrometric behaviour of seven 2a,4-disubstituted 2-phthalimido-2,2a,3,4-tetrahydro-1H-azeto[2,1-d][1, 5]benzothiazepin-1-ones has been studied with the aid of mass-analyzed ion kinetic energy spectrometry and accurate mass measurements under electron impact ionization. All compounds show a tendency to eliminate a CO molecule, a phthalimido (PhthN) radical, or a phthalimide (PhthNH) molecule. All of the resulting fragment ions could further lose a propene or (substituted) styrene molecule. The molecular ions could also undergo a reverse [2 + 2] cycloaddition reaction.

Abstract
The mass spectrometric behaviour of six 2a,4-disubstituted 5-benzoyl-2-chloro-2a,3,4,5-tetrahydroazeto[1,2-a][1,5]benzodia zepin-1(2H)-ones has been studied with the aid of mass-analysed ion kinetic energy spectrometry and accurate mass measurements under electron impact ionization. All compounds show a tendency to eliminate a chlorine atom, a chlorine atom plus benzaldehyde, benzoyl radical, chloroketene or chlorine atom plus CO and H2O molecules to yield, respectively, [M-Cl]+ ions, 2a,4-disubstituted 2a,3-dihydroazeto[1,2-a][1,5]benzodiazepin-1(2H)-one ions, [M-PhCO]+ ions, 2,4-disubstituted 1-benzoyl-2,3-dihydro-1H-1,5-benzodiazepine ions, or 1,2,4-trisubstituted 1H-1,7-benzodiazonine ions, which could also be formed from [M-Cl]+ ions by loss of CO and H2O molecules simultaneously. The [M-Cl]+ ions could further lose benzoyl radical to form [M-Cl-PhCO]+ ions, or lose benzoyl amide and undergo a rearrangement to form 4,6-disubstituted 1-benzoazocine-2(1H)-one ions. The [M-PhCO]+ ions could eliminate NH to produce 2a,4-disubstituted 2,2a,3,4-tetrahydroazeto[1,2,-a]quinolin-1-one ions, which could further eliminate chloroketene, CO and/or HCl to produce some important ions, respectively. 2,4-Disubstituted 1-benzoyl-2,3-dihydro-1H-1,5-benzodiazepine ions could lose benzoyl radical to yield 2,4-disubstituted 2,3-dihydro-1H-1,5-benzodiazepine ions, which could further yield other small fragment ions by loss of propene/styrene or small fragments.

Abstract
The multi-channel VEPs topographies of 20 normal persons and 22 patients suffered from optic neuritis were recorded. In normal subjects, the topography showed symmetric distribution by full-field stimulation and paradoxical lateralization by half-field stimulation. In patients with optic neuritis, it showed asymmetric distribution most on the temperal side, some on the nasal side and occasionally in the middle by full-field stimulation. The result suggests that the optic nerve may be damaged on either temperal or nasal. The effect of the early diagnosis and evaluating treatment using topography is also discussed.
